Transaction 2196d8a51785770457fe54fbbac1c4a5bf8262d599332f45de8ea0880d5889fe
1 Input
1 Output
-
2196d8a51785770457fe54fbbac1c4a5bf8262d599332f45de8ea0880d5889fe:0
- value
- 76146
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 17d4d6d40cc924aa4c30c1995a18ea76aa80343b OP_EQUAL
- address
- 33s2SHF4cSTrRb33EFWc7Ado4GdEWGenFX